Moon Probe Helps NASA Map Path of 2017's Great American Total Solar Eclipse

Friday, January 6, 2017 - 11:41 in Astronomy & Space

As eclipse hunters flood the United States this August to watch a total solar eclipse, new data from NASA's Lunar Reconnaissance Orbiter (among other sources) will provide them with the most accurate maps ever for where to catch the eclipse.
